Why API is Important in Mobile Application Development?

In today’s interconnected world, APIs (Application Programming Interfaces) have become the backbone of modern mobile application development. For mobile app developers, understanding the significance of APIs is crucial for building successful and engaging mobile applications.

What are APIs?

Simply put, APIs act as messengers between different software systems. They allow applications to communicate and share data, enabling seamless integration and functionality.

Why are APIs so important in mobile app development?

Enhanced Functionality

APIs unlock many features that developers can integrate into their applications without building them from scratch

    • Third-party integrations: Imagine a social media app that allows users to log in with their Facebook or Google accounts. This is achieved through APIs provided by these platforms.
    • Access to valuable data: Weather APIs, mapping APIs (like Google Maps), and payment gateways (like Stripe) provide developers with access to crucial data and services, enriching the user experience.

Faster Development

Building everything from the ground up is time-consuming and resource-intensive. APIs significantly accelerate the development process by providing pre-built functionalities and data. This allows mobile app developers to focus on core app features and deliver products to market faster.

Improved User Experience

APIs enable developers to create more engaging and personalized user experiences.

  • Real-time updates: Weather apps can provide real-time weather information using weather APIs.
  • Personalized recommendations: Music streaming apps utilize APIs to analyze user listening history and provide customized recommendations.

Increased Innovation

APIs foster innovation by encouraging collaboration and the creation of new services and applications. Developers can leverage existing APIs to build innovative solutions on top of existing platforms.

Cost-effectiveness

Building and maintaining infrastructure for every single feature can be expensive. APIs offer a cost-effective solution by allowing developers to utilize existing services and infrastructure.

examples of APIs

Examples of APIs used in mobile app development:

  • Social media APIs: Facebook, Twitter, Google
  • Mapping APIs: Google Maps, Mapbox
  • Payment APIs: Stripe, PayPal
  • Cloud storage APIs: Amazon S3, Google Cloud Storage
  • Messaging APIs: Twilio, SendGrid
